HENDERSON, WILLIAM AUGUSTUS.  The Housekeeper’s Instructor; or, universal family cook. Being an ample and clear display of the art of cookery in all its various branches. ... To which is added, the complete art of carving, illustrated with engravings, ...
London: printed and sold by J Stratford, N.D. (c. 1802) 11th edition. 8vo in fours. 440pp, [16]pp index, [8]pp publisher’s catalogue, frontis, 11 further plates (two folding). Modern quarter-style paper boards, printed paper spine label, later eps. Browned and chipped frontis laid down; margins of first few leaves browned and stained; tp soiled; plates spotted; one folding plate has some loss at second fold slightly affecting image; dark stain to bottom margin of last c. 70 pages; light spotting and age-browning throughout. * Maclean cites the 10th edition [c. 1800] as the last of the eighteenth century. The edition cited in Bitting is that for 1807.

MACDONALD, DUNCAN.  The new London family cook; or, Town and country housekeeper's guide. Comprehending directions for marketing ... practical instructions for preparing soups, broths, gravies, sauces, and made dishes ... With the respective branches of pastry and confection
London printed and published by J. Robins and Co, N.D. 8vo. Pp iv, 5-604, 609-630, [2]pp adverts, [register is continuous] plates. Contemporary full black calf gilt. Random spotting and browning to text. * Dated as [1800] in COPAC but almost ceratinly later. Sole location for this edition is Leeds.
